about MTSI, please visit www.mtsi-va.com.ResponsibilitiesAs a DOORS
Analyst with MTSI, you will play a crucial role in supporting the
effective management and analysis of requirements within the CGN
MUOS narrowband satellite communications program, using the
Department of Defense (DoD) DOORS application. The position will be
part of a team who manage the DOORS database, which describes 115
nested folders including 177 modules containing approximately
100,000 objects including baseline verification data and
approximately 50,000 Service Life Extension (SLE) and baseline
requirements. Similarly, you will support maintenance and updating
approximately 10,000 lines of DXL used for integration of baseline
satellite and ground manufacturer data, custom reports such as
hierarchical scripts, and tools to link by REQID. You will assist
in collaborating with various stakeholders ensuring requirements
are captured, traced, and managed throughout the development
lifecycle. The DOORS Analyst will support the DOORS manager as an
apprentice and provide succession and redundancy ensuring the MUOS
unique scripts, reports, traces, and documentation are maintained
and updated.Your key responsibilities will include but may not be
limited to:Requirements Management:
- Capture, analyze, and document requirements using DoD
DOORS.
- Develop and maintain requirements traceability matrices.
- Ensure consistency and alignment between requirements, design,
and testing activities.
- Learn the CGN DOORS structure for both baseline and SLE.
- Learn the CGN DOORS/ DXL toolbox.Data Analysis:
- Assist identifying unjustified orphan requirements and
childless requirements that have not been decomposed.
- Generate reports and metrics to track progress and measure
performance against requirements.
- Assist in generating System Engineering Board (SERB) and Change
Control Board (CCB) material which require DOORS traces.
- Assist in generating traces for Requirements Verification Plan
reviews.
- Translate users' needs into a report using a combination of
standard DOORS functions and DXL.Change Management:
- Track changes to requirements throughout the development
lifecycle.
- Assist in applying approved CCB changes to the DOORS
database.Collaboration:
- Collaborate with stakeholders to understand and define project
requirements.
- Work closely with project teams, including engineers, testers,
and managers, to ensure effective communication and alignment.
- Assist working with contractors to exchange and integrate their
DOORS data.Process Improvement:
- Identify opportunities to improve requirements management
processes and procedures.
- Identify, recommend, and implement best practices to enhance
efficiency and effectiveness.Qualifications
